What Affects Residential & Commercial Roofing Costs in Springtown?

Understanding pricing factors helps you budget accurately and avoid surprises

📊

labor costs

Labor rates for Springtown roofers reflect Parker County's suburban-rural mix, often competitive but elevated by skilled trade shortages and high storm repair demand. Experienced crews charge based on efficiency and expertise needed for sloped or complex roofs.

📊

market dynamics

North Texas weather drives demand, especially hail-prone springs, tightening supply of qualified roofing teams. Competition among local contractors keeps pricing reasonable outside peak storm seasons.

📊

seasonal trends

Post-storm rushes in spring and early summer push quotes higher due to backlog. Winter months typically offer more scheduling flexibility and potentially steadier rates.

🧱 Key Pricing Components

  • - Roof size and pitch: Larger or steeper roofs require more materials and labor time.
  • - Materials chosen: Basic asphalt shingles cost less than durable metal, tile, or commercial membranes.
  • - Old roof removal: Tearing off multiple layers adds to disposal and prep costs.
  • - Labor and access: Hard-to-reach roofs or multi-story commercial buildings increase time and safety needs.
  • - Permits and add-ons: Parker County fees, plus extras like ventilation, flashing, or leak barriers.

How to Save Money on Residential & Commercial Roofing

Smart strategies to get quality service without overpaying

🗣️

Tip

- Get at least 3 detailed quotes from licensed local roofers to gauge the market.

🗣️

Tip

- Ask for itemized breakdowns covering labor, materials, removal, and any extras.

🗣️

Tip

- Verify credentials: Check Texas licensing, Parker County compliance, insurance, and references.

🗣️

Tip

- Inquire about warranties, payment schedules, and cleanup policies upfront.

🗣️

Tip

- Compare like-for-like: Ensure quotes match your exact scope, e.g., 3-tab vs. architectural shingles.

⚠️ Watch Out For

Pricing Red Flags

Warning Sign

- Suspiciously low bids: May signal subpar materials, unlicensed work, or skipped steps like proper underlayment.

Warning Sign

- No written contract: Verbal agreements leave you vulnerable—insist on details in writing.

Warning Sign

- Pressure tactics: 'Act now before prices rise' or huge deposits scream scam.

Warning Sign

- Hidden or surprise fees: Disposal, permits, or travel not mentioned initially.

Warning Sign

- Vague scopes: Avoid pros who won't specify materials, layers removed, or warranty terms.

Pricing Questions

Common questions about residential & commercial roofing costs in Springtown

💬 What drives roofing costs most in Springtown?

Roof size, pitch, and material type top the list, alongside storm-related urgency.

Local hail damage often means tear-offs add expense, but quality asphalt holds up well here.

💬 How do residential and commercial roofing prices differ?

Residential focuses on sloped shingles or tiles, scaling with home size.

Commercial involves larger flat or low-slope systems like TPO or EPDM, with higher material volumes and access challenges.

💬 When should I replace my roof versus repair?

If over 20 years old, multiple leaks, or damaged over 25%, replacement saves money long-term.

Get a pro inspection—granule loss in gutters is an early sign.

💬 Are permits required for roofing in Parker County?

Yes, most replacements need county permits for code compliance.

Budget for this in quotes; non-permitted work risks fines or insurance issues.

💬 How can I tell if a roofing quote is fair?

Compare itemized bids from 3+ vetted locals—averages emerge.

Focus on value: workmanship, materials, and warranty over rock-bottom price.

💬 What materials work best for Springtown's weather?

Impact-resistant shingles or metal roofing excel against hail and wind.

Class 4 impact-rated options qualify for insurance discounts in hail-heavy areas.
